I went on a grueling 4 hour hunt in the sun today. Stayed in the Northern Bay. Hunted mostly dry sand. I did go out into the water where I dug that massive spike and a lot of other iron. Probably dug over 200 targets. I put together a collage of some of the fines. The little ring is silver. The "rock" next to it is also silver and has a cross inscribed on it. I have no idea what it was. It was at least 18 inches deep. I'm going to soak it in vinegar over night and see how much cleaner I can get it. I already boiled it with baking soda for 30minutes.
